Tell me more about your fillet work. It looks beautiful.

Thanks. It was done using masking tape around the inner circumference of the BT and adding micro-balloons to the epoxy to make it more viscous. After forming the fillets with a popsicle stick, I used lots of q-tips to clean up the excess. It was a love of labor.
